RUNNING IN
Petrol version
For the first 625 miles (1000 km) do
not exceed 80.78 mph (130 km/h) in

During the running in period, do
not accelerate hard while the engine
is still cold and do not let the engine
overrev.

"Accessories" position A
When the ignition is switched off,
any accessories fitted will still have
a power supply (example: radio).

"Ignition on" position M
The ignition is switched on:
• Petrol version: the engine may be
started.
• Diesel version: the heater plugs
are on.
"Start" position D
If the engine fails to start at the first
attempt, the key must be turned
back before the starter can be
activated again. Release the key as
soon as the engine starts.
